**Q: StormFan stopped fanning out alerts and I can't get into the dispatch console — now what?**

A: Happens more than we'd like. First check whether the Tornby region queue is backed up; if it is, drain it via the ops panel. If the console itself has locked you out (three bad OTP attempts does it), use the break-glass login. When the recovery prompt appears, type the passphrase shown below.

recovery phrase for yahap-faduf: sorion-kasath-briath-gorius-ulaael-zorvan-aldiel-quenwyn-casdor-framir-julwyn-novvan-zorox

Ticket: Signature check failing on Quillbox nightly builds. Turns out our fd-leak hunt in the archiver left a debug shim that truncates the manifest before signing — so the hash never matches. I've reverted the shim and patched the descriptor leak properly in pool_close(). Please eyeball the diff before I re-sign. For verification, the current build key follows below.

deploy key for kagup-bawig: bky9_ZMq28eTw9

Heads up: if the Lintrock baseline file in the Quarrow repo drifts from main, CI fails with a "stale baseline" error even when the code is fine. Quick fix is to regenerate the baseline on a clean checkout and re-push. If a customer build is blocked, confirm the failing run matches the token below before escalating.

build token for yadug-yagag: htk21_c863c33eb8b82c0c9c152